Innovations and Opportunities in the Psoriasis Drug Market
Market Overview
Global Psoriasis Drug Market Size And Share Is Currently Valued At Usd 29.5 Billion In 2024 And Is Anticipated To Generate An Estimated Revenue Of Usd 56.96 Billion By 2034, According To The Latest Study By Polaris Market Research. Besides, The Report Notes That The Market Exhibits A Robust 10.8% Compound Annual Growth Rate (Cagr) Over The Forecasted Timeframe, 2025 - 2034
Market Summary
The global psoriasis drug market is experiencing significant growth due to rising prevalence of psoriasis and advances in therapeutic options. Psoriasis, a chronic autoimmune skin disorder characterized by scaly patches and inflammation, continues to affect millions globally. The market is witnessing rapid innovation in biologic therapies, small molecules, and novel drug delivery systems, offering better treatment outcomes and improving patient quality of life.

Key Market Growth Drivers
-
Rising Prevalence of Psoriasis
-
Genetic predisposition, environmental triggers, lifestyle changes, and stress are contributing to increasing cases.
-
Higher diagnosis rates lead to stronger demand for effective therapies.
-
-
Emergence of Biologic Therapies
-
Targeted treatments modulate specific immune pathways responsible for inflammation.
-
Offer superior efficacy, longer remission, and improved safety compared to conventional drugs.

Market Challenges
-
High Treatment Costs
-
Biologics remain expensive, limiting affordability for many patients.
-
-
Safety and Side Effects
-
Continuous monitoring is needed due to potential adverse reactions.
-
-
Patent Expirations and Biosimilar Competition
-
Increases market competition and reduces profit margins for established companies.
-
-
Variability in Patient Response
-
Not all patients respond effectively to the same therapy, emphasizing the need for personalized approaches.
-
-
Regulatory and Approval Hurdles
-
Stringent regulations can delay market entry for innovative treatments.
